ISLAMABAD – Prime Minister Imran Khan has inaugurated an unprecedentedsystem for public welfare in Pakistan.
PM Khan says government is working to improve the governance structure tomake the future of country prosperous.
He was addressing a ceremony after the inauguration of Pakistan Citizens’Portal in Islamabad today.
The Prime Minister said Pakistan has immense potential and we need to workhard to make this country better. He said Naya Pakistan will be createdwhen people start owning the system after having confidence on thegovernment.
Imran Khan said indigenous development of this app is appreciable and itreflects that old colonial mindset has been replaced with accountabilityfor all including government, politicians and public servants.
He said Pakistan Citizens’ Portal will enable the government to understandthe performance of ministries and departments. Secondly, future policieswill be made after getting the public response and feedback. The PrimeMinister said it will also give a better voice to overseas Pakistanis andexpatriates.
Imran Khan said our policy is to improve the ease of doing business toattract foreign investment in the country which will help the economy. Hesaid he will get report on weekly basis to check the performance of variousgovernment departments.
He said the reward and punishment system in public sector will also becomeeasier with the coming of this system and the promotions of governmentservants will be judged on the basis of their performance.
Pakistan Citizen Portal has been set up at Prime Minister’s office with anaim to timely address problems of the people and get their feedback. ThePortal will be used to send complaints and suggestions to Prime MinisterOffice directly.
The Prime Minister Office will oversee the process of addressing the publiccomplaints and implementation on recommendations.
